Work out what you can comfortably afford before you start browsing vans or talking to lenders — the single most useful first step.
Two lenders offering the same APR can leave you very differently placed depending on term length and deposit. Working out a payment you can sustain even in a slower month — especially if you're self-employed — matters more than chasing the lowest advertised rate.
Lenders typically average your income over 1–3 years of accounts or SA302s. If your income varies month to month, budget against your lower months, not your best month. See our guide on van finance for the self-employed.
